We don’t know if the name is inspired by the Brazilian übermodel Gisele Bündchen, but the fact is Japan has a fashion magazine for girls around their 20’s that is called GISELe.
Gisele calls itself the “magazine for women who want to live free and with confidence”. Actually there is no better place to talk about Melissa. So it is, that the Japanese magazine published a whole page with various Melissas and the following title: “I want it!”.
G.V.G.V., Emilio Pucci, Cacharel, Ash & Diamonds, Diesel and Pierre Cardin are some of the brands that are regularly covered in the magazine.
GISELe has a circulation of 97.000 copies and is distributed by Shufu no Tomo, which also publishes Shufu no Tomo, Como, Ray, éf, cawaii, Hana*chu, mina, SCawaii, Yuu Yuu and many other magazines.
